Oron Edgar Summers (Kickapoo Ed or Chief)
- Bats Both, Throws Right
- Height 6' 2", Weight 180 lb.
- School Wabash College
- Debut April 16, 1908
- Final Game June 1, 1912
- Born December 5, 1884 in Ladoga, IN USA
- Died May 12, 1953 in Indianapolis, IN USA
[edit] Biographical Information
Pitcher Ed Summers of the Detroit Tigers put up impressive numbers in his first two big league seasons, but his big league career was over at age 27. He was the first rookie hurler to start a postseason game for the Tigers in Game Four of the 1908 World Series (the second was Justin Verlander in 2006).
